comparison libpurple/conversation.h @ 21023:42ecde230f91

Documentation tweaks for the write_conv uiop and for prpl_info.offline_message.
author Will Thompson <will.thompson@collabora.co.uk>
date Sat, 27 Oct 2007 13:27:31 +0000
parents 59c9c04879af
children 6de09629f091
comparison
equal deleted inserted replaced
21022:3f8b32a4786c 21023:42ecde230f91
169 * @see purple_conv_im_write() 169 * @see purple_conv_im_write()
170 */ 170 */
171 void (*write_im)(PurpleConversation *conv, const char *who, 171 void (*write_im)(PurpleConversation *conv, const char *who,
172 const char *message, PurpleMessageFlags flags, 172 const char *message, PurpleMessageFlags flags,
173 time_t mtime); 173 time_t mtime);
174 /** Write a message to a conversation. This is used rather than 174 /** Write a message to a conversation. This is used rather than the
175 * the chat- or im-specific ops for generic messages, such as system 175 * chat- or im-specific ops for errors, system messages (such as "x is
176 * messages like "x is now know as y". 176 * now know as y"), and as the fallback if #write_im and #write_chat
177 * are not implemented. It should be implemented, or the UI will miss
178 * conversation error messages and your users will hate you.
179 *
177 * @see purple_conversation_write() 180 * @see purple_conversation_write()
178 */ 181 */
179 void (*write_conv)(PurpleConversation *conv, 182 void (*write_conv)(PurpleConversation *conv,
180 const char *name, 183 const char *name,
181 const char *alias, 184 const char *alias,